[pgsql-ru-general] deadlock при drop index concurrently
От | Вавржин Игорь |
---|---|
Тема | [pgsql-ru-general] deadlock при drop index concurrently |
Дата | |
Msg-id | CAHGBwKi2zPt1=6gsYaFArYXnBDZ4cobjg_OLtZu4h4f=aTix5A@mail.gmail.com обсуждение исходный текст |
Ответы |
[pgsql-ru-general] Re: [pgsql-ru-general] deadlock при drop index concurrently
|
Список | pgsql-ru-general |
Вот что видим в логах:
Mar 23 15:45:07 mdb postgres[26481]: [177-1] user=pgsql,db=geo,client=10.77.255.13 ERROR: deadlock detected
Mar 23 15:45:07 mdb postgres[26481]: [177-2] user=pgsql,db=geo,client=10.77.255.13 DETAIL: Process 26481 waits for ShareLock on virtual transaction 8/29343079; blocked by process 15087.
Mar 23 15:45:07 mdb postgres[26481]: [177-3] Process 15087 waits for AccessExclusiveLock on relation 24694 of database 17701; blocked by process 26481.
Mar 23 15:45:07 mdb postgres[26481]: [177-4] Process 26481: DROP INDEX CONCURRENTLY IF EXISTS geo_11_2gis_get_route_platform_ids_from_json
Mar 23 15:45:07 mdb postgres[26481]: [177-5]
Mar 23 15:45:07 mdb postgres[26481]: [177-6] Process 15087: LOCK TABLE geo_11 IN ACCESS EXCLUSIVE MODE
Mar 23 15:45:07 mdb postgres[26481]: [177-7] user=pgsql,db=geo,client=10.77.255.13 HINT: See server log for query details.
Mar 23 15:45:07 mdb postgres[26481]: [177-8] user=pgsql,db=geo,client=10.77.255.13 STATEMENT: DROP INDEX CONCURRENTLY IF EXISTS geo_11_2gis_get_route_platform_ids_from_json
Mar 23 15:45:07 mdb postgres[26481]: [177-9]
кто-нибудь может объяснить откуда мог взяться при указании конкурентности дедлок?
версия postgres 9.4.4
--
С уважением,
Вавржин Игорь
Вавржин Игорь
В списке pgsql-ru-general по дате отправления: